tx fees: update m_from_disconnected_block to m_mempool_limit_bypassed
The boolean indicates whether the transaction was added without enforcing mempool fee limits. m_mempool_limit_bypassed is the correct variable name. Also changes NewMempoolTransactionInfo booleans descriptions to the format that is consistent with the codebase.
